Ossoff, Cornyn Introduce Bipartisan Bill to Upgrade Body Armor for Female Federal Law Enforcement Officers\u00a0"},"content":{"rendered":"<p><strong>Washington D.C.<\/strong>&nbsp;\u2014 U.S. Senator Jon Ossoff is introducing a bipartisan bill to ensure female law enforcement agents have properly fitting body armor.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>This week, Sens. Ossoff and John Cornyn (R-TX) introduced the bipartisan&nbsp;<em>Female Officers Ballistic Protection Act<\/em>&nbsp;to ensure women across Federal law enforcement agencies have improved ballistic body armor that keep them safe on the job.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The bipartisan bill would require all Federal departments and agencies that employ law enforcement agents or officers to purchase body armor that is specifically designed to fully protect female officers, including agents and officers in the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I), Drug Enforcement Administration (DEA), Bureau of Prisons (BOP), and more.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>According to the&nbsp;<a href=\"https:\/\/cjttec.org\/compliance-testing-program\/for-law-enforcement\/body-armor-selection-and-fit\/female-fit\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">Criminal Justice Technology Testing and Evaluation Center<\/a>, more than 60 percent of female law enforcement officers reported their body armor does not fit properly, and report that it causes pain, abrasions, and other discomforts.&nbsp;&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>\u201cIll-fitting&nbsp;body&nbsp;armor threatens the health and safety of law enforcement agents. This piece of legislation should be a top priority.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>\u201cThe FOP has been a leader on soft body armor issues since first partnered with Senator Patrick Leahy to establish the Bulletproof Vest Partnership program. The FOP also pressed for improved standards to ensure a proper fit for our female officers and its inclusion in the BVP program. With the recent discovery of the \u201cskip effect\u201d\u2014where a projectile striking a vest designed for a female may, at certain angles, skip off the vest into the area of the neck, it is clear this flaw must be addressed,\u201d<strong>&nbsp;said Patrick Yoes, National President of the Fraternal Order of Police.<\/strong>&nbsp;\u201cSome soft body armor manufacturers have already amended their designs to address this flaw, and we are proud to partner with Senators Ossoff and Cornyn to ensure that all Federal law enforcement officers have access to improved ballistic body armor that offers better coverage, fit, and functionality. Soft body armor is often the difference between life and death and we need to ensure that our men and women in the field have the highest level of protection from ballistic threats.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Earlier this month, a bipartisan bill co-sponsored by Sen.
